Porterbrook Flex trains for new rail parcel service (RailEngineer)

Specialist train operator the Rail Operations Group (ROG) has announced it is acquiring two of Porterbrook’s innovative Flex trains for light logistics traffic. Capable of operating on both electrified and non-electrified routes, the new trains will help meet shippers’ needs for the rapid movement of goods and just-in-time delivery.

With congestion on the road network increasing, a shortage of HGV drivers and the rapid growth in on-line shopping, many shipping firms are now exploring rail as a key part of their logistics chains. A lack of suitable trains has thus far delayed the move, but ROG has identified Porterbrook’s Flex as filling this gap in the market.
